I recently bought the 26HF85 HDTV, and for the most part it is great. However, there is one problem. What is happening is it seems to be contrasting too much, like if the scene on the TV changes from lighter to darker, the screen will flicker as it changes its contrast to adjust to everything else that is now onscreen. This is not something that can be fixed by adjusting my contrast, because it happens when the contrast is turned all the way down, and all the way up. This is very annoying because it is so distracting, and ruins much of the experience and picture quality. It just seems that it is contrasting too much or too quickly, whenever something different in color appears on screen, the color of everything else changes. So for example, if the screen is panning around a snow covered mountain that is completely bare, and then a tree appears, all of the snow will change in color because it is now contrasted against the darker tree. Again, changing my contrast level does not fix this problem. Any help would be greatly appreciated!

Provide a little more information. Are you seeing this on both standard definition and high definition broadcasts? What devices are connected to the set and how are they connected (HDMI, Colorstream component, S-video, or composite)?


If you are seeing this happen only on HD source material and the device is sending a 1080i signal to the set, try switching the device to send a 720p signal to the set and see if that helps.


Sounds like a power supply issue, particularly if you are seeing it through multiple inputs and using different signal sources. If so, user and service menu settings will not resolve and you should either return the set or get it serviced.

Ya, well it may be a pwer supply thing, but as far as I've seen, it only happens on HD content. It doesnt happen on my SDTV cable channels. It does occur on my HDTV cable channels, and my xbox 360/xbox games. All 3 of which were connected through colorstream component cables.
I also just got a 26hf85 and love how it looks in sd mode but it seems to have the same contrast picture flicker/colapse that you have mentioned. Have you taken it in to be serviced yet? I am just wondering if I am going to go the same route.

I work in the broadcast industry and looking at it is driving me crazy. I have used various test patterns to adjust setup and while sd looks great, hd flickers and colapses on very contrasty images. Please let me know what you have found out.
